Share via


Pianificare la ridondanza (Windows SharePoint Services)

Contenuto dell'articolo:

  • Informazioni sulla ridondanza

  • Definire i requisiti di ridondanza dei server

  • Pianificare una distribuzione di server limitata

  • Pianificare un livello minimo di ridondanza dei server

  • Scegliere una topologia di server farm di base

  • Pianificare la ridondanza dei server Web

  • Pianificare la ridondanza dei server di ricerca

  • Pianificare la ridondanza dei server database

  • Selezionare una topologia di base

In questo articolo vengono descritte le opzioni per la scalabilità orizzontale di ruoli di server ridondanti inclusi in una farm di Microsoft Windows SharePoint Services 3.0. Dopo aver letto questo articolo, si sarà in grado di identificare e prendere nota delle opzioni di ridondanza appropriate per l'ambiente.

Per ulteriori informazioni sulla disponibilità, vedere Pianificare la disponibilità (Windows SharePoint Services).

Informazioni sulla ridondanza

Il termine ridondanza viene spesso confuso con il termine disponibilità. Pur essendo correlati, questi concetti sono diversi. Per ridondanza si intende l'utilizzo di più server in un ambiente con bilanciamento del carico per diversi scopi, ad esempio l'ottimizzazione delle prestazioni di una farm, la scalabilità orizzontale per supportare ulteriori utenti e il miglioramento della disponibilità.

La disponibilità è un concetto più specifico applicabile a un ambiente con più server progettato per accettare connessioni e funzionare normalmente anche qualora uno o più server della farm non siano operativi. Nel concetto di disponibilità pertanto è incluso il concetto di ridondanza, nonché un meccanismo di failover e altre possibili caratteristiche. Un sistema ridondante tuttavia potrebbe non essere altamente disponibile.

In questo articolo viene descritto come implementare server ridondanti in una farm di Microsoft Windows SharePoint Services 3.0.

Definire i requisiti di ridondanza dei server

Microsoft Windows SharePoint Services 3.0 supporta server farm scalabili per capacità, prestazioni e disponibilità. La capacità in genere è il primo elemento da prendere in considerazione per determinare il numero di computer server di partenza. Dopo aver esaminato le prestazioni, la disponibilità determina inoltre il numero di server e la dimensione o la capacità dei computer server di una server farm.

Dopo aver letto questa sezione, si sarà in grado di decidere se è necessario offrire una capacità espandibile nella topologia di distribuzione dei server distribuendo server ridondanti (tre o più server) o se è sufficiente per l'organizzazione pianificare una distribuzione di server limitata, senza server ridondanti.

Pianificare una distribuzione di server limitata

Se è non necessario aumentare le capacità e incrementare le prestazioni nella distribuzione di server, è sufficiente iniziare con una topologia di server costituita da uno o due server. Per un utilizzo limitato, è possibile distribuire un unico server.

Server unico

Le situazioni che prevedono un utilizzo limitato sono le seguenti:

  • Installazione di Microsoft Windows SharePoint Services 3.0 a scopo di valutazione.

  • Distribuzione di Microsoft Windows SharePoint Services 3.0 per uno scopo limitato, ad esempio per un singolo reparto, o per un numero limitato di utenti.

Il punto di partenza consigliato per la maggior parte delle distribuzioni di Microsoft Windows SharePoint Services 3.0 prevede almeno due computer server:

  • Server 1: server Web front-end e computer server di ricerca.

  • Server 2: computer SQL Server dedicato.

    Farm a due server

Se si è giunti alla conclusione che non è necessaria la ridondanza dei server per l'ambiente, è ora possibile passare all'articolo seguente per completare il passaggio di pianificazione successivo: Pianificare le prestazioni e le capacità (Windows SharePoint Services). Al termine di questa fase della pianificazione sarà possibile determinare il numero totale di server consigliati per il piano di distribuzione dei server. Non sarà necessario leggere il resto di questo articolo.

Pianificare un livello minimo di ridondanza dei server

Per distribuire una soluzione ridondante, è necessario distribuire una server farm. Utilizzando una server farm, è possibile limitare gli effetti prodotti da tempi di inattività imprevisti e dai tempi di inattività dovuti a interventi di manutenzione ricorrenti, ad esempio gli aggiornamenti del sistema operativo.

È possibile utilizzare diverse topologie di server di base. Ognuna di queste topologie genera un livello di ridondanza dei server. In questa sezione viene fornita una panoramica di tali server farm.

Farm a quattro server

La server farm più piccola in cui è disponibile la ridondanza è costituita da quattro server:

  • Server uno e due: server Web. Il servizio di ricerca è installato in uno dei server Web.

  • Server 3 e 4: server database di cluster o in mirroring.

    Farm a quattro server

Farm a cinque server

La topologia di server farm ridondante più comune introduce un livello intermedio ed è costituita da cinque computer server.

  • Server uno e due: server Web.

  • Server tre: ricerca.

  • Server quattro e cinque: server database di cluster o in mirroring.

    Farm a cinque server

Questa topologia consente di ottimizzare le prestazioni dei computer server Web front-end ripartendo il carico di lavoro della ricerca assegnandolo a un computer server dedicato.

Farm a tre server

È prevista un'ulteriore alternativa per la distribuzione di un numero inferiore di server. Con una farm a tre server, è necessario scegliere il ruolo del server che si desidera rendere ridondante, ovvero il ruolo del server Web o il ruolo del server database.

Aggiungendo il terzo server al livello Web, si ottiene la ridondanza del ruolo del server Web. Il ruolo di ricerca può essere installato in uno dei server Web.

Benché la disponibilità sia limitata, questa topologia consente di migliorare le prestazioni generali della farm di piccole dimensioni. Utilizzare questa topologia nei casi in cui le prestazioni sono più importanti rispetto alla ridondanza dei dati.

Server front-end per farm a tre server

Aggiungendo un terzo server al livello del database, è possibile garantire la disponibilità dei dati critici. È consigliabile utilizzare questa topologia di farm di piccole dimensioni se la disponibilità dei dati riveste un ruolo fondamentale, ma è accettabile una perdita temporanea dell'accesso degli utenti.

Database per farm a tre server

Scelta di una topologia di server farm di base

Ognuna delle topologie di server farm descritte in precedenza in questo articolo rappresenta un punto di partenza di base per la progettazione della distribuzione. Il punto di partenza più adatto alle esigenze dell'organizzazione dipende dai ruoli del server per i quali si richiede la ridondanza.

Nella parte restante di questo articolo vengono descritte le opzioni di ridondanza per ognuno dei ruoli del server. Dopo aver terminato la lettura di questo articolo, sarà possibile identificare la topologia di base in grado di offrire la ridondanza richiesta dall'organizzazione. Questa sarà la topologia di base che verrà utilizzata per la pianificazione delle capacità e delle prestazioni.

Pianificare la ridondanza dei server Web front-end

Utilizzare questa sezione per eseguire le operazioni seguenti:

  • Determinare se l'organizzazione richiede la ridondanza incorporata nel livello Web.

  • Pianificare la tecnologia da implementare per il bilanciamento del carico dei server Web.

La maggior parte delle organizzazioni richiede la ridondanza al livello Web. Una farm a tre server con un server che esegue il ruolo di server Web è applicabile a un numero limitato di scenari.

Il passaggio successivo consiste nel pianificare la tecnologia di bilanciamento del carico da implementare. Microsoft Windows SharePoint Services 3.0 supporta due metodi di bilanciamento del carico:

  • Software, ad esempio tramite i servizi Bilanciamento carico di rete disponibili nel sistema operativo Microsoft Windows Server 2003. Bilanciamento carico di rete viene eseguito nei server Web front-end e utilizza il protocollo TCP/IP per instradare le richieste. Poiché vengono eseguiti nei server Web front-end, Bilanciamento carico di rete e le altre soluzioni software di bilanciamento del carico utilizzano le risorse del sistema Web front-end e riducono pertanto le risorse che è possibile utilizzare per supportare le pagine Web. L'impatto prodotto sulle risorse del sistema tuttavia è limitato e una soluzione software è in grado di gestire fino a 32 server Web front-end. Per ulteriori informazioni sui servizi Bilanciamento carico di rete in Windows Server 2003, vedere Cluster di bilanciamento del carico di rete (https://technet.microsoft.com/it-it/library/cc759510.aspx). Per ulteriori informazioni sui servizi Bilanciamento carico di rete in Windows Server 2008, vedere Network Load Balancing (informazioni in lingua inglese) (https://technet.microsoft.com/it-it/library/cc732855(ws.10).aspx) (informazioni in lingua inglese) .

  • Hardware, ad esempio un router o un commutatore. L'hardware per il bilanciamento del carico utilizza la rete per indirizzare il traffico del sito Web tra i server Web front-end. La configurazione dell'hardware per il bilanciamento del carico è più onerosa del software, ma non ha impatto sulle risorse del server Web front-end. Microsoft Windows SharePoint Services 3.0 può essere utilizzato con qualsiasi hardware di bilanciamento del carico.

    Per aumentare la disponibilità, è consigliabile impostare su Nessuna l'affinità di bilanciamento del carico. Se è necessario utilizzare una topologia personalizzata, sarà possibile configurare l'affinità in modo diverso.

Sebbene non sia consigliato, è disponibile un terzo metodo per il bilanciamento del carico, ovvero il bilanciamento del carico Round robin con DNS (Domain Name System). Questo metodo può utilizzare un numero elevato di risorse nei server Web front-end, è più lento rispetto al software o all'hardware di bilanciamento del carico e non è consigliato per l'utilizzo con Microsoft Windows SharePoint Services 3.0. Il bilanciamento del carico Round robin con DNS inoltre non tiene conto del carico della sessione durante il routing di un utente a un server, il che può comportare un overload del server.

Pianificare la ridondanza dei server di ricerca

Microsoft Windows SharePoint Services 3.0 include un ruolo del server applicazioni, il ruolo ricerca. Questo ruolo di Microsoft Windows SharePoint Services 3.0 include i componenti di ricerca e di indicizzazione. Questi componenti non possono essere divisi. È possibile installare il ruolo ricerca in un server Web o in un server applicazioni dedicato. A meno che non si esegua la distribuzione di Microsoft Windows SharePoint Services 3.0 in un computer autonomo, non è consigliabile installare il ruolo ricerca nello stesso computer del database.

Se si verifica un errore di un server che ospita la caratteristica di ricerca di Microsoft Windows SharePoint Services 3.0, la ricerca non è disponibile. Il tempo necessario per ripristinare la funzionalità di ricerca dipende dalla possibilità di ripristino degli indici di contenuto esistenti o dalla necessità di generare nuovi indici tramite nuova ricerca per indicizzazione del contenuto.

È possibile distribuire Microsoft Windows SharePoint Services 3.0 in più server per motivi di capacità. Questi server tuttavia non sono ridondanti. In questo scenario ogni server di ricerca è configurato per eseguire la ricerca per indicizzazione in un gruppo diverso di database del contenuto. Poiché la scelta di distribuire più server di ricerca è motivata principalmente dalla scalabilità delle capacità o delle prestazioni, gli articoli successivi sulla pianificazione consentiranno di valutare se è consigliabile utilizzare più server per la distribuzione. Per ulteriori informazioni, vedere Pianificare le prestazioni e le capacità (Windows SharePoint Services).

Pianificare la ridondanza dei server database

Utilizzare questa sezione per determinare se la ridondanza del ruolo del server database è un requisito per la soluzione. Gli argomenti di pianificazione successivi saranno utili per decidere quale tecnologia di ridondanza di database è più appropriata per l'ambiente di cui si dispone.

Il ruolo del server database influenza la disponibilità di una soluzione più di qualsiasi altro ruolo. In caso di errore di un server Web o di un server applicazioni, questi ruoli possono essere rapidamente ripristinati o ridistribuiti. Se invece si verifica un errore di un server database, la soluzione dipenderà dal ripristino del server database. Potrebbe essere necessario ricreare il server database e quindi ripristinare i dati dai supporti di backup. In questo caso esiste il rischio di perdere dati nuovi o modificati rispetto all'ultimo processo di backup, a seconda della configurazione di SQL Server 2005. La soluzione inoltre non sarà disponibile durante tutto il processo di ripristino del ruolo del server database.

Selezionare una topologia di base

Dopo aver identificato i requisiti di ridondanza per i singoli ruoli del server, esaminare le topologie di server di base e scegliere la topologia più appropriata per l'ambiente di cui si dispone.

Scaricare il manuale

Questo argomento è incluso nel manuale seguente, che può essere scaricato per una lettura e una stampa più agevoli:

Vedere l'elenco completo dei manuali disponibili visitando la pagina Web Manuali scaricabili per Windows SharePoint Services (informazioni in lingua inglese).